python中如何定义输入变量

python中如何定义输入变量

作者:Joshua Lee发布时间:2026-01-07阅读时长:0 分钟阅读次数:9

用户关注问题

Q
如何在Python中接收用户输入?

我想让程序能够接收用户的输入,该如何实现?

A

使用input()函数接收输入

可以使用Python内置的input()函数实现接收用户输入。该函数会等待用户输入内容并以字符串形式返回。举例来说,name = input('请输入你的名字:') 会让程序暂停并等待用户输入姓名,输入后该内容存储在变量name中。

Q
怎样将用户输入的数据转换为数字在Python中进行计算?

通过input()得到的是字符串类型,如何把输入内容变成整数或浮点数?

A

使用类型转换函数将字符串转换为数字

使用int()或float()函数可将字符串转换为整数或浮点数。例如,age = int(input('请输入你的年龄:'))会把输入内容转换成整数。注意转换时要保证输入的内容格式正确,否则会抛出异常。

Q
如何在函数中定义带参数的输入变量?

写函数时怎么定义参数以接收外部传入的数据?

A

在函数定义时指定参数名称

Python函数定义时通过括号内的参数名来接收外部传入的变量,例如:def greet(name): print(f'你好,{name}')这样调用greet('小明')就能把'小明'传递给参数name。